About Amand Faessler

Amand Faessler is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 906 papers that have together received 21.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nuclear physics research studies (500 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(430 papers),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(356 papers), High-Energy Particle Collisions Research (249 papers), Neutrino Physics Research (154 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(141 papers), Atomic and Molecular Physics (116 papers) and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(89 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(20.1k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(6.7k citations) and Radiation (1.2k citations). Amand Faessler has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Russia and United States. Frequent co-authors include F. Šimkovic, Valery E. Lyubovitskij, K.W. Schmid, Thomas Gutsche, Christian Fuchs, Th. Gutsche, H. Toki, F. Grümmer, F. Fernández and Vadim Rodin. Their work appears in journals such as Nuclear Physics A, Physics Letters B, The European Physical Journal A, Journal of Physics G Nuclear and Particle Physics and Progress in Particle and Nuclear Physics.
